From one of the most sought-after writers in England comes this down-in-the-trenches novel about sex, drugs, and psychological disorientation. Fleeing the grind of London, Daniel relocates to New Zealand and soon finds himself penniless, paranoid, and reduced to trafficking heroin from Thailand. Kate works as an usherette in a cinema in Auckland, drifting unnoticed in the shadow of her successful sister, Nina. When Daniel and Kate's worlds collide unexpectedly, their dysfunctional relationship offers a witty portrait of a new kind of lost generation in search of direction.
